How to Reach Pecineaga in Romania

Pecineaga is a beautiful village located in the Constanța County of Romania. If you are planning a visit to this charming destination, there are several ways to reach Pecineaga conveniently.

By Air:

The nearest international airport to Pecineaga is Mihail Kogălniceanu International Airport, which is approximately 55 kilometers away. Once you arrive at the airport, you can hire a taxi or rent a car to reach Pecineaga. The journey by road takes around one hour, depending on the traffic conditions.

By Train:

If you prefer traveling by train, you can take a train to the nearest railway station, which is Mangalia Railway Station. From there, you can either hire a taxi or take a local bus to reach Pecineaga. The village is located about 10 kilometers away from the railway station, and the journey usually takes around 20 minutes.

By Bus:

Pecineaga is well-connected by bus services from various cities in Romania. You can check the bus schedules and book your tickets in advance. The bus journey to Pecineaga offers scenic views of the countryside and usually takes around 2-3 hours, depending on the distance.

By Car:

If you prefer driving, you can reach Pecineaga by car via the national road network. The village is situated close to the DN22A road, which connects to major cities in Romania. You can use GPS navigation or follow road signs to reach Pecineaga. The journey time varies depending on your starting location, but it is generally a pleasant drive through picturesque landscapes.
